What Your Hair and Skin Actually Need

Beauty is biological before it is cosmetic. Your skin and hair depend on specific nutrients to stay healthy, and most diets fall short on several of them.

  • Structural Proteins: Collagen and keratin form the physical foundation of your skin, hair, and nails. Collagen loss begins in the mid-twenties and accelerates with stress, poor sleep, and sun exposure.
  • Antioxidant Protection: Free radicals from pollution, UV exposure, and processed food damage skin cells and accelerate visible aging. Antioxidants like resveratrol and Vitamin C neutralize this damage before it compounds.
  • Vitamins and Minerals: Biotin, zinc, iron, and vitamins A, C, and E are the daily inputs your skin and hair cells depend on for regeneration, pigmentation, and structural integrity. Deficiency in any one of these shows up visibly over time.

Build a Routine That Shows

Skin and hair health improve with consistency across what you eat, how you live, and what you supplement with.

Nutrition

  • Eat protein at every meal, as your hair and skin are made of it.
  • Include Vitamin C-rich foods daily, as they directly drive collagen synthesis in the body.
  • Reduce excess sugar; it breaks down collagen through a process called "glycation."
  • Stay well-hydrated; skin moisture starts from within, not from moisturizer.

Movement and Lifestyle

  • Exercise improves circulation, which delivers nutrients to the skin and hair follicles directly.
  • Sleep for at least 7 to 8 hours to improve skin cell regeneration.
  • Limit smoking and alcohol, as they deplete antioxidants and accelerate collagen breakdown.
  • Manage stress, as cortisol directly increases skin inflammation and accelerates hair shedding.
